Job Description

Your responsibilities:

  • You will be defining and specifying activities, processes, and standards to fulfill the quality requirements for a manufactured material, component, or product.
  • You will be building and maintaining the infrastructure and systems necessary to consistently ensure the timely delivery of quality products.
  • You will be auditing, monitoring, and determining the quality of manufacturing processes and/or outputs against defined internal and regulatory standards.
  • You will be reporting and troubleshooting manufacturing process deviations and defect in finished goods an Experienced Professional applies practical knowledge of job area typically obtained through advanced education and work experience, require the following proficiency, work independently with general supervision, problem faced are difficult but typically not complex and influence others within the job area through explanation of facts, policies and practices.
  • You will be in process Quality Control - by carrying out Quality Patrolling to ensure we follow the process parameters defined in Work/Process Instructions. recording the non-conformities in case of any deviation, prepare QC tools, testing and recording, test Failure analysis and feedback to process, workman skill matrix and training of operators, driving digital passport system, coordinate with cross functions to close any deviations in the manufacturing process and continuously improve product quality.
  • Living Hitachi Energy's core values of safety and integrity, which means taking responsibility for your own actions while caring for your colleagues and the business.
